Share via


Publication.Remove Method (Boolean)

Removes an existing publication even if the Distributor cannot be accessed.

Namespace:  Microsoft.SqlServer.Replication
Assembly:  Microsoft.SqlServer.Rmo (in Microsoft.SqlServer.Rmo.dll)

Syntax

'Declaration
Public Sub Remove ( _
    force As Boolean _
)
'Usage
Dim instance As Publication 
Dim force As Boolean

instance.Remove(force)
public void Remove(
    bool force
)
public:
void Remove(
    bool force
)
member Remove : 
        force:bool -> unit
public function Remove(
    force : boolean
)

Parameters

  • force
    Type: System.Boolean
    A Boolean value that indicates whether or not a publication can be removed even if the Distributor cannot be accessed. Specify a value of true to remove a publication when the Distributor is offline or when reinstalling the Distributor.

Remarks

The Remove method can only be called by members of the sysadmin fixed server role at the Publisher or by members of the db_owner fixed database role on the publication database.

Calling Remove is equivalent to executing sp_droppublication (Transact-SQL) or sp_dropmergepublication (Transact-SQL).

See Also

Reference

Publication Class

Remove Overload

Microsoft.SqlServer.Replication Namespace